Mercurial > emacs
changeset 19423:f6f7ae045fe3
(help-with-tutorial): Use current-language-environment.
author | Richard M. Stallman <rms@gnu.org> |
---|---|
date | Tue, 19 Aug 1997 04:39:43 +0000 |
parents | d43fe749c103 |
children | 3078878ae2d6 |
files | lisp/help.el |
diffstat | 1 files changed, 5 insertions(+), 4 deletions(-) [+] |
line wrap: on
line diff
--- a/lisp/help.el Tue Aug 19 02:32:26 1997 +0000 +++ b/lisp/help.el Tue Aug 19 04:39:43 1997 +0000 @@ -133,15 +133,16 @@ (defun help-with-tutorial (&optional arg) "Select the Emacs learn-by-doing tutorial. -A tutorial written in the current primary language is selected. -If there's no tutorial in the language, \"TUTORIAL\" is selected. -With arg, users are asked to select language." +If there is a tutorial version written in the language +of the selected anguage envgironment, that version is used. +If there's no tutorial in that language, `TUTORIAL' is selected. +With arg, you are asked to select which language." (interactive "P") (let (lang filename file) (if arg (or (setq lang (read-language-name 'tutorial "Language: ")) (error "No tutorial file of the specified language")) - (setq lang primary-language)) + (setq lang current-language-environment)) (setq filename (or (get-language-info lang 'tutorial) "TUTORIAL")) (setq file (expand-file-name (concat "~/" filename)))